A full polyester cotton-imitating high elastic bead mesh fabric
The all-polyester imitation cotton high-elasticity beaded mesh fabric, woven from Solona high-elastic yarn and polyester core-spun yarn, solves the problems of low elasticity and easy wrinkling of pure cotton fabric, providing improvements in feel, appearance and function, making it suitable for summer clothing.

Technical Field
[0001] This utility model relates to knitted fabrics, and in particular to a full polyester imitation cotton high elastic beaded mesh fabric. Background Technology
[0002] For summer clothing fabrics, pure cotton is a good choice. Pure cotton is soft and comfortable to the touch, with good moisture absorption and breathability, keeping the skin dry and sweat-free. However, pure cotton also has drawbacks such as low elasticity and easy wrinkling, making pure cotton clothing unsuitable for machine washing. Piqué mesh is a textured fabric knitted in a specific pattern of loops and tucks. This knitting method also promotes moisture absorption, breathability, and heat dissipation, making it suitable for knitting summer clothing. Utility Model Content
[0003] This application aims to provide a 100% polyester imitation cotton high-elasticity pique mesh fabric, which uses a pique mesh knitting method to interweave Solona high-elastic yarn and polyester core-spun yarn. This 100% polyester imitation cotton high-elasticity pique mesh fabric has the feel and appearance of cotton, as well as good moisture absorption and breathability, improving upon the shortcomings of cotton's low elasticity and easy wrinkling, while also incorporating the advantages of Solona high-elastic yarn, making it more suitable as a fabric for summer clothing.

[0021] Please see Figure 1 A type of all-polyester imitation cotton high-elasticity beaded mesh fabric, with four loops in a horizontal row 1 and two loops in a vertical row 2 forming a cycle.
[0022] Please see Figure 1 and Figure 3 In the four coils arranged in a row 1, the first path 1a is coiled and coiled; the second path 1b is coiled and coiled together; the third path 1c is coiled and coiled together; and the fourth path 1d is coiled together and coiled together.
[0023] Please see Figure 2 More specifically, the first row 1a, the second row 1b, the third row 1c, and the fourth row 1d are based on weft knitting. In one cycle, the horizontally arranged weft threads are marked as first thread 3, second thread 4, third thread 5, fourth thread 6, and fifth thread 7. The first row 1a loop is formed by interlacing first thread 3 and second thread 4; the second row 1b loop is formed by interlacing second thread 4 and third thread 5; the third row 1c loop is formed by interlacing third thread 5 and fourth thread 6; and the fourth row 1d loop is formed by interlacing fourth thread 6 and fifth thread 7. First thread 3, third thread 5, and fifth thread 7 are all one strand, while second thread 4 and fourth thread 6 are both two strands. One strand of second thread 4 and fourth thread 6, along with first thread 3, third thread 5, and fifth thread 7, form a weft knitting plain stitch, with each interlacing position forming a loop. The other strand of second thread 4 is incorporated into the second row 1b loop, and at each looping position of the second row 1b loop, a looping and gathering cycle is formed. Correspondingly, another strand in the fourth line 6 is fed into the fourth 1d coil, forming a loop of coiling and forming at each coiling position of the fourth 1d coil by means of feeding in and floating in a looping manner.
[0024] The loops in threads 1a, 1b, 1c, and 1d are all interwoven with Sorona high-elastic yarn and polyester core-spun yarn. In other words, thread 3 (first thread), thread 5 (third thread), and thread 7 (fifth thread) are either Sorona high-elastic yarn or polyester core-spun yarn. The strand in thread 4 (second thread) and thread 6 used for weft knitting is either Sorona high-elastic yarn or polyester core-spun yarn.

[0027] In some embodiments, the polyester core-spun yarn is: Solona high-elasticity outer network polyester yarn.
[0028] Solona high-elasticity yarn boasts a high elastic shrinkage rate, quickly returning to its original shape after stress release, quick-drying when wet, and wrinkle-resistant properties. Polyester yarn is lightweight, soft, quick-drying, easy to wash, abrasion-resistant, and corrosion-resistant, and can be used in both matte and semi-dull varieties. The polyester core-spun yarn used to form the outer network of Solona high-elasticity yarn combines the characteristics of both, resulting in a feel and appearance even more similar to cotton.
[0029] In some embodiments, based on the above embodiment where "the polyester core-spun yarn is: Solona high-elasticity outer network polyester yarn", the core-spun yarn is further incorporated at the loop positions of the second path 1b and the fourth path 1d.
[0030] In some embodiments, based on the above embodiment where "the polyester core-spun yarn is: Sorona high-elastic yarn with an outer network of polyester yarn", the Sorona high-elastic yarn in the polyester core-spun yarn is 50D / 32F, and the polyester yarn is 50D / 36F. That is, the Sorona high-elastic yarn in the polyester core-spun yarn and the single Sorona high-elastic yarn can be the same.
[0031] In some embodiments, the weight of the all-polyester imitation cotton high-elasticity beaded mesh fabric is 180-220 grams per square meter.
[0032] During the knitting process, the tension of the Sorona high-elastic yarn and polyester yarn, the weft density of the knitting, and subsequent dyeing and singeing of the fabric are controlled to ensure that the weight of the fabric meets the above range, taking into account both the performance of the fabric and its lightness and comfort.
